Did I ever mention that we do Hair Removal Services?

Well, we do.

And if you haven't had this service done before, it is definately something to consider. Most clients have had a facial waxing before but have maybe never thought of having this done to remove hair from your armpits, legs or any other place where you are simply tired of shaving! Waxing is a great alternative because it is quick and effective. Typical waxing will last you approximately 2-3 weeks but consistant efforts will deaden your hair folicle and you will see thinner and less hair with each continual service.

Still concern-icus? The wax product we use here at Oscar and Lula's isn't even wax! It is a soy-based product called NuFree that is antimicrobial and antibacterial. Nufree does not dry so there is no 'rush-rush-rush' and it heats ONLY to your body temperature so that there is never a chance of you being burned.

Our fearless leader, Daisy Chavers, is guiding us as a salon to go to Paul Mitchell's Gathering. Once a year, all Paul Mitchell stylists and salons are invited to come and learn new techniques, get hands-on education and basically re-vamp and re-energize yourself in the industry... pretty much fashion week for hairstylists.
